Interactions between the Asian Monsoons, the Tropical Pacific, and the Southern Hemisphere Extratropics

Relatively strong and weak years of Indian monsoon rainfall are selected and used as a starting point to follow the evolution of the annual cycle of precipitation in the tropical Indian and Pacific sectors. Analysis of observations shows that the dynamically coupled ocean-atmosphere system in the Indian-Pacific region produces Southern Oscillation-type signals in atmosphere and ocean in many years, with extremes being manifested as Warm and Cold Events. The high southern latitudes in four general circulation model simulations show internally consistent circulation anomalies involving sensitivity to the annual cycle of sea surface temperatures at mid-latitudes and sea ice extent at high latitudes, both of which have an effect on the semiannual oscillation at those latitudes. The observed sequence of Warm minus Cold Event composites shows a poleward migration of anomalies with the troocs leading the high latitudes by about half a year.
